Molecular aggregates have the potential applications on nonlinear optics and integrated optics. Unique properties of one dimension nanostructure dye molecular J-aggregates are different from either monomers or bulk materials. The unique optical properties of molecular aggregates
not observed in crystals are superradiant emission and giant optical nonlinearities. Superradiance is caused by the fact that the oscillator strengths of the coupled molecules are swept together in a few eigenstates
which thus obtain agiant transition dipole to the ground state and are therefore superadiant: their radiative decay rate enhanced linearly with the number of coupled molecules N. Absorption of aggregates and superradiance are resonant in the spectra. The nonlinear refractive index
absorption coefficiency and polarizibility were measured with Z-scan.It is observed that three order nonlinear polarizibility was increased with chain lengths shortening and the mechanism was analyzed and discussed.
